feat:【ele】bpm form 的迁移 100% 已完成

This commit is contained in:
YunaiV
2025-10-20 22:33:55 +08:00
parent 39508453fa
commit 337c695b1d
3 changed files with 5 additions and 5 deletions

View File

@@ -5,7 +5,7 @@ import { Page, useVbenModal } from '@vben/common-ui';
import { useTabs } from '@vben/hooks';
import { IconifyIcon } from '@vben/icons';
import FcDesigner from '@form-create/element-ui/designer';
import FcDesigner from '@form-create/designer';
import { ElButton, ElMessage } from 'element-plus';
import { getForm } from '#/api/bpm/form';

View File

@@ -1,5 +1,5 @@
<script lang="ts" setup>
import type { FcDesigner } from '@form-create/element-ui/designer';
import type { FcDesigner } from '@form-create/designer';
import type { BpmFormApi } from '#/api/bpm/form';

View File

@@ -7,7 +7,7 @@ import { onActivated } from 'vue';
import { DocAlert, Page, useVbenModal } from '@vben/common-ui';
import { $t } from '@vben/locales';
import { ElMessage } from 'element-plus';
import { ElLoading, ElMessage } from 'element-plus';
import { ACTION_ICON, TableAction, useVbenVxeGrid } from '#/adapter/vxe-table';
import { deleteForm, getFormPage } from '#/api/bpm/form';
@@ -57,8 +57,8 @@ function handleCopy(row: BpmFormApi.Form) {
/** 删除表单 */
async function handleDelete(row: BpmFormApi.Form) {
const loadingInstance = ElMessage({
message: $t('ui.actionMessage.deleting', [row.name]),
const loadingInstance = ElLoading.service({
text: $t('ui.actionMessage.deleting', [row.name]),
});
try {
await deleteForm(row.id!);